IMO a selection of tracks should be used which you usually listen to, and which are not of a very special kind. The selection isn't very critical, and it doesn't take extremely many tracks. But genre included is, and when talking about average bitrate genre information should be given.
If it's about pop music it's also important to include relatively new recordings for the main part. I changed my test set this year for this reason. Due to my age of 63 my old test set consisted of rather old recordings to a high percentage, recordings from the time before the loudness war. I exchanged most of them for newer recordings (and I increased the number of tracks). Average bitrate went up a few kbps.
